Kezdő Geek Miért hibázik a felhasználói fiókok?
A Microsoft a Windows Vista rendszerhez hozzáadta a felhasználói fiókok felügyeletét a Windows rendszerhez, és ma is a Windows 7 és 8 rendszeren használják. Az UAC korlátozza, hogy milyen programokat tehet az Ön engedélye nélkül.
Az UAC rendszergazdai fiók használata nagyon hasonlít egy korlátozott felhasználói fiók használatára. A programok nem csak engedélyt kapnak arra, hogy bármit is csináljanak az operációs rendszerükhöz - először kérniük kell őket.
Az UAC probléma megoldódik
A Windows XP-nek nagy problémája volt. A legtöbb ember adminisztrátori fiókot használt a számítógépeire való bejelentkezéshez. Ez azt jelentette, hogy minden alkalmazásnak teljes rendszergazdai jogosultsága volt a teljes számítógépre. Ha rosszindulatú programot futtatott, a program teljes olvasási és írási hozzáféréssel rendelkezik a teljes operációs rendszerhez, és megfertőzheti a rendszerfájlokat. Ha a webböngészője vagy más használt programja sérült, a támadó a program adminisztrátori engedélyeit használhatja a teljes operációs rendszer megfertőzéséhez.
Az emberek a korlátozott felhasználói fiókok használatát választották, de sok program nem működött, ha korlátozott felhasználóként fut. Alkalmazás telepítése korlátozott felhasználóként, egy clunky, rejtett Run As funkció használatával.
Hogyan működik az UAC
Válaszul a Microsoft bevezette a felhasználói fiókok felügyeletét a Windows Vista rendszerben. Amikor egy rendszergazda felhasználó bejelentkezik a Windows rendszerbe, a Windows ténylegesen elindítja az explorer.exe asztali folyamatot korlátozott felhasználói jogosultságokkal. A megnyitott alkalmazásokat az explorer.exe indítja el és örökli a korlátozott engedélyeket. A program választhatja a teljes rendszergazdai jogosultságok kérését - ez megnyitja az UAC parancsot, ahol engedélyezheti vagy letilthatja a kérést egyetlen kattintással. A korlátozott asztali programokban valójában az UAC-felirat nem zavarja - ezért van más, sötét háttér.
Ez a szolgáltatás nem működött jól a Windows Vista rendszerben. Sok programot nem terveztek korlátozott engedélyekkel futtatni, és folyamatosan kérték az UAC engedélyeket, míg a Windows maga is túl zajos volt. Javított a Windows 7 és 8 rendszerben - miután beállította a számítógépet és telepítette kedvenc programjait, nem kell gyakran látnia az UAC párbeszédablakot a Windows korszerű verziójában.
Miért ugrik fel az UAC
A programoknak rendszergazdai jogosultságot kell kérniük, és a rendszergazdai hozzáféréshez szükségük van az UAC párbeszédablak megjelenítésére. Ez gyakran akkor fordul elő, amikor egy alkalmazás telepíti magát - írnia kell a Program Files mappába, és konfigurálnia kell a rendszert, így a program telepítésekor megjelenik egy UAC felugró ablak..
Néhány régebbi program - például sok régebbi játék - soha nem lett tervezve, hogy rendszergazdai hozzáférés nélkül fusson, és mindig rendszergazdai jogosultságokkal kell futnia. Minden alkalommal, amikor elindítják őket, kérhetnek UAC-engedélyeket.
Meg kell egyeznie egy UAC parancssorban is, ha valamit a megnövelt engedélyeket igényel. Tegyük fel például, hogy néhány fájlt át szeretne másolni a Windows Intéző vagy a Fájlkezelő programfájlok mappájába. A fájlok áthelyezésének megkísérlése után egy UAC-üzenet jelenik meg, mivel a Windows Intézőnek szüksége van a megnövelt engedélyekre a feladat végrehajtásához. Alapértelmezés szerint a fájlkezelő korlátozott engedélyekkel működik.
Csak akkor fogadja el az UAC utasításokat, ha várják őket. Ha telepít egy programot, vagy módosítja a rendszerbeállításokat, menjen előre, és fogadja el a kérést. Ha a számítógépet használja, vagy böngészi az internetet, és hirtelen megjelenik egy UAC-üzenet, nem szabad beleegyeznie, ha nem tudja, mit csinál. Ez segít megakadályozni, hogy a rosszindulatú szoftverek megfertőzzék a számítógépet.
UAC vs korlátozott felhasználói fiókok
Az UAC a rendszergazdai fiókokat csaknem korlátozott felhasználói fiókokként mûködik. Ha valamit adminisztrátori hozzáférést kíván igénybe venni az UAC engedélyezett rendszergazdaként, akkor az UAC parancssorban az Igen gombra kell kattintania, hogy megadja magának a jogosultságokat. A programok rendszerint ezen engedélyek nélkül futnak.
Ha korlátozott felhasználói fiókként adminisztrátori jogosultságokat kell szerezni - például szoftver telepítésekor - hasonló párbeszédpanel jelenik meg. A folytatáshoz azonban meg kell adnia a rendszergazdai hozzáféréssel rendelkező felhasználói fiók jelszavát. Akárhogy is, megjelenik egy gyors üzenet, és döntést kell hoznia, mielőtt adminisztrátori hozzáférést kapna.
Korlátozott felhasználói fiókok természetesen még mindig eltérőek. Ha valaki nem ismeri a rendszergazdai fiók jelszavát, akkor nem tudnak rendszergazdai hozzáférést kapni. A jelszó beírásának folyamata is lelassíthatja az embereket, és megakadályozhatja, hogy az Igen gombra kattintva azonnal engedélyezze az engedélyeket.
Az UAC letiltható, de nem javasoljuk azt kikapcsolni. A Windows szoftver-ökoszisztémája és az UAC maga is messze van a Windows Vista bevezetése óta. Ez egy fontos biztonsági funkció.